Transaction 623d05b0a30fff52d9e95d5d45277ae75af6d184f3a890af7c3878ac2131f77f
1 Input
1 Output
-
623d05b0a30fff52d9e95d5d45277ae75af6d184f3a890af7c3878ac2131f77f:0
- value
- 344664778
- script pubkey
- OP_0 OP_PUSHBYTES_20 7a155127a0cb87008b9d312f580e9b0dc60890aa
- address
- bc1q0g24zfaqewrspzuaxyh4sr5mphrq3y92h4ve7e